Skip to content

pdw-mb/Arelle

This branch is 3 commits ahead of, 4690 commits behind Arelle/Arelle:master.

Folders and files

NameName
Last commit message
Last commit date

Latest commit

e6658ba · Jun 7, 2018
May 15, 2012
Jun 7, 2018
Feb 3, 2016
Mar 26, 2012
Feb 27, 2018
Feb 27, 2018
May 17, 2013
Jun 8, 2011
Jun 8, 2011
Jan 26, 2012
Feb 10, 2012
May 10, 2013
Jun 22, 2011
Feb 20, 2017
Jul 2, 2011
Oct 8, 2013
May 10, 2013
Oct 7, 2014
Aug 16, 2013
Jun 2, 2013
Mar 19, 2016
Mar 20, 2014
Feb 27, 2018
Feb 27, 2018
Jun 23, 2014
Apr 16, 2014
Jun 23, 2016
Jun 23, 2014
Feb 21, 2014
Feb 27, 2018
Jun 8, 2011
Jun 8, 2011
Feb 27, 2018
May 19, 2012
Jun 19, 2011
Aug 16, 2013
Jun 23, 2016
Feb 27, 2018
Feb 27, 2018
Apr 16, 2014
Aug 24, 2017
Feb 23, 2016
Feb 1, 2016
Jun 8, 2011
May 17, 2012
Feb 27, 2018
Jun 8, 2011
Jun 8, 2011

Repository files navigation

Arelle is a project to provide an easy to use open source facility for XBRL.

The intent began to meet needs that are not commercially viable, such as to support under-development extension modules and test suite facilities, in a compact framework, and to support academic training and projects.

Features

  • Support for XBRL versioning. Validation tool for versioning reports and a production tool to generate the basics of a versioning report that can be inferred by diffing two DTSes.
  • Edgar and Global Filer Manual validation
  • Base Specification, Dimensions, Generic linkbase validation
  • Formula validation including support for extension modules
  • Instance creation is supported using forms defined by the table linkbase (Eurofiling verison).
  • RSS Watch facility
  • Users can explore the functionality and features from an interactive GUI, command line interface, or web services, and can develop their own controller interfaces as needed.
  • The Web Service API allows XBRL integration with applications, such as those in Excel, Java or Oracle.
  • QuickBooks is supported by XBRL-GL.

Contribute

Arelle fully integrates test cases with the object models for XBRL instances and DTSes.

This allows continual verification of tool performance as it is extended and adapted by its users.

Development

Packages

No packages published

Languages

  • Python 74.0%
  • PLSQL 25.0%
  • Batchfile 0.4%
  • Shell 0.2%
  • NSIS 0.1%
  • HTML 0.1%
  • Other 0.2%